Fifth Third Bank Internship & Company Overview
Fifth Third Bancorp is a diversified financial services company headquartered in Cincinnati, Ohio. As of March 31, 2009, the Company had $119 billion in assets, operates 16 affiliates with 1,311 full-service Banking Centers, including 95 Bank Mart(R) locations open seven days a week inside select grocery stores and 2,354 ATMs in Ohio, Kentucky, Indiana, Michigan, Illinois, Florida, Tennessee, West Virginia, Pennsylvania, Missouri, Georgia and North Carolina. Fifth Third operates five main businesses: Commercial Banking, Branch Banking, Consumer Lending, Investment Advisors and Fifth Third Processing Solutions. Fifth Third is among the largest money managers in the Midwest and, as of March 31, 2009, has $166 billion in assets under care, of which it managed $23 billion for individuals, corporations and not-for-profit organizations. Pros:
- Good reputation.
- Growing bank, but not the huge size of the mega-banks.
- My commercial banking group taught me a ton about the actual operations of a bank. I loved seeing different business plans and learning how to evaluate loan feasibility and lending amount.
Cons:
Fifth Third doesn't have a formal internship program (at least not yet).
Advice for other students:
Get to know a "hiring manager" at the bank and try to get a foot in the door.
